S-490 Missile System Will Be Delivered To India In Next 18-19 Months From Russia

Mumbai: In a recent development, S-400 air defence missile systems will be delivered to India in strict accordance with the schedule.

Speaking to Rossiya-1, Borisov said, “The advance payment has been received and everything will be delivered in strict accordance with the schedule, within about 18-19 months.”

Earlier on 19th India-Russia Annual Bilateral Summit in New Delhi last year India had signed a USD 5.43-billion deal with Russia for the purchase of five S-400 systems.

A few months ago, the US made suggestions for India to seek an alternative to the S-400 missile system, as Russia transacted with the risk that triggered CAATSA (via sanctions to US advisers Restriction Act). In addition, India was also offered by the US as an alternative to the S-400 the Terminal High Altitude Area Defense (THAAD) and Patriot Advanced Capability (PAC-3) missile defense systems.

Meanwhile, it has also been reported that top Pentagon officials official also stated that America is willing to build a “much deeper and broader relationship” with India. Therefore, the US discussed a potential missile defense collaboration with India.

In particular, the United States is India’s second-largest arms supplier. It already recognizes India as a “major defense partner,” a position that facilitates the US to share technology with India.
